2. How to Change Your Comcast Business Wifi Password

If you’re a Comcast business customer, your wireless network is password-protected for extra security. Fortunately, it’s easy to change and update your WiFi password. Here’s a step-by-step guide to changing your Comcast Business WiFi password:

  • Sign in to your account – Visit the Comcast Business website, then log in to your account using the username and password you set up with Comcast.
  • Open the wireless network settings page – Once you’re logged in, click on the ‘Settings’ tab and select ‘Wireless Networks’. You’ll be taken to the page where you can change network settings.
  • Change your password – You’ll see the ‘Change Password’ option towards the top of the page. Here you can enter a new password of your choosing. Make sure it’s strong and secure.
  • Save changes and log out – Once you’ve set your new password, click ‘Save’ to confirm the changes. Then log out of your account to make sure your network is secure.

Your new password will now be active. Make sure to keep it in a safe place so you can easily find it when you need to log in to your account. Remember to change your password every few months to ensure it remains secure.

Q: How do I change my Comcast Business WiFi password?
A: To change your Comcast Business WiFi password, you will need to access the Admin Tool through your browser window on a mobile device or WiFi-enabled computer connected to your Business Wireless Gateway.

Q: What steps do I need to take to change my current WiFi password?
A: Log in to the Admin Tool using your current password. Navigate to the left-hand menu and select “Gateway” then “Connection” and click “WiFi.” Select “Edit” next to your network name, enter your new complex password, and click Save Settings.
